Job Overview
We are seeking a dedicated Part-Time Human Resources Advisor to join our organisation. This role offers an excellent opportunity for individuals with a passion for human resources and management to deliver professional human resources support across the organisation, ensuring compliance with employment legislation, company policies, and HR best practices. The role provides guidance to managers and employees on all aspects of the employee lifecycle, including recruitment, onboarding, employee relations, performance management, training and development, and HR administration. This position is ideal for someone looking to utilise their HR expertise in a flexible, part-time capacity while gaining valuable experience within a dynamic environment.
Responsibilities
- Provide advice and guidance to managers and employees on HR matters.
- Manage employee relations issues including disciplinary, grievance, absence, and performance management processes.
- Support conflict resolution and promote positive employee engagement.
- Coordinate recruitment activities including advertising vacancies, screening candidates, interviewing, and onboarding.
- Prepare employment contracts and offer documentation.
- Manage induction programmes for new employees.
- Maintain accurate employee records and HR systems.
- Develop, review, and update HR policies and procedures.
- Ensure compliance with employment law and best practice.
- Identify training and development needs across the business.
- Coordinate employee training programmes and maintain training records.
- Ensure compliance with GDPR and data protection requirements.
- Monitor probationary periods and employment documentation.
